Transaction d703b3b2107d74f230478a8a6178173febae7ece561ae42e42e7757ec024aa2f
1 Input
1 Output
-
d703b3b2107d74f230478a8a6178173febae7ece561ae42e42e7757ec024aa2f:0
- value
- 56456891
- script pubkey
- OP_0 OP_PUSHBYTES_20 35581c90b819735fbbfefc56bdf4e981f9b83170
- address
- bc1qx4vpey9cr9e4lwl7l3ttma8fs8umsvtstw20ac